The 15-year-old ice-skating star spearheaded Russia's victory in the team competition at Beijing.
The substance was reportedly obtained before Valieva won the European championship last month in Estonia.
The press attaché of the Russian Figure Skating Federation, Olga Yermolina, said that the skating star"has not been suspended from participating in the Games and that"we are waiting for official statements from the International Olympic Committee ." Reuters reported that during her practice session on Thursday, the teenager performed quadruple jumps after becoming the first woman to complete the move at an Olympics during her team's winning performance on Monday.
The IOC has remained tight-lipped about the case, with spokesman Mark Adams telling reporters:"We had a situation arise yesterday at short notice that has legal implications. I'm not going to comment because it wouldn't be appropriate."
